Assistance from our registered social worker to help individuals navigate paperwork, applications, and related needs. Support includes:
- Advocacy Support — Assistance in connecting and corresponding with community partners and empowering individuals to access supports and services.
- Housing Assistance — Aid in applying for emergency housing programs and income-geared (subsidized) housing options.
- Income & Benefits Support — Guidance with applications for income supports, tax credits, and benefits, including the Ontario Disability Support Program (ODSP), Ontario Works (OW), and Canada Pension Plan-Disability (CPP-D).
- Mental Health Supports — Emotional guidance, coping strategies, and referrals to address challenges after brain injury, such as depression, anxiety, stress, isolation, or adjustment difficulties. This includes facilitating access to peer support groups, social programs, and community mental health resources to promote well-being.
- Printed Materials & Correspondence Help — Support in completing forms, understanding received documents, assessing responses, and following up.
